Data entry can be described as the process of transferring one form of data into another. Data can be in the form manuals, spreadsheets, dictated, handwritten, computer codes or just a jumble of words. These people may be classified into typists, word processors or data entry keyers.
Typists are usually in charge of preparing letters, reports, statistical analysis, nailing lists while data entry keyers are responsible for keying large amounts of data in the forms of numbers, lists, items, stock, in addition to proofreading and cross verification of existing data. Data entry jobs are entry-level jobs and usually people in data entry are undergraduates or high school pass outs. An additional knowledge in typing is welcome and usually fresher's are hired and provided on the job training. A lot of focus and concentration is required. After gaining experience they move to administrative roles such as secretaries, executive assistants, clerks or a supervisory role. They can also specialize in a particular type of data entry depending on their specialization during graduation say banking, insurance, healthcare etc.
The demand is huge for the outsourcing of data entry services from countries all over the world so the opportunities are also high. With the growth of the information technology enabled services (ITES) sector and internet there are tremendous opportunities to do data entry work from home. There are a huge numbers of options on the internet for those who wish to avail of them. In comparison to working eight hours a day freelance workers choose their own working hours.
The advantage is that this allows them flexibility and better work life balance as compared to a regular worker. Another advantage of data entry is that a person does not need any particular qualification or specific skill set and an average student can also get into data entry. However data entry in itself can tend to get a little monotonous and at times tiresome. Also with the coming up of new technologies there is a decline in the industry and soon data entry jobs might become redundant.
There is also a risk of scam jobs with regard to Online data entry. Various companies advertise attractively on the internet and through network marketing promising large amounts of money and excellent job opportunities for a small sum of money. Some of them even promise franchises for a particular deposit. Most of these are fraudulent and disappear without a trace. A genuine organization will not charge employees anything for employment. Having said this there are organizations that provide genuine opportunities online and otherwise.
